We Remember: Commemorating Yom HaShoah

Hosted By: American Jewish Committee (AJC)

Burning candle on black table.

As the ranks of Holocaust survivors recede, there is limited, precious time to hear their stories firsthand. In commemoration of Israel’s Holocaust Memorial Day (Yom HaShoah), join American Jewish Committee (AJC) and hear from Eva Lichtenberg – Holocaust survivor, psychologist, and Jewish advocate – who emigrated from Czechoslovakia in 1941 after losing everything and everyone. Her story is one you don’t want to miss.

Host

American Jewish Committee (AJC)

American Jewish Committee (AJC) is the leading global Jewish advocacy organization, with unparalleled access to government officials, diplomats, and other world leaders. Through these relationships and our international presence, AJC is able to impact opinion and policy on the issues that matter most: combating rising antisemitism and extremism, defending Israel’s place in the world, and safeguarding the rights and freedoms of all people.
